ENERGY CONSUMPTION AND INDOOR CLIMATE IN OFFICES Gitte Andersen takes part in a project based at Danish Building Research Institute regarding “Energy consumption and indoor climate in offices with large room depth”. The main aim of the project is to draw up guidelines for planning and projecting optimal physical frameworks for office environments of the future (New Ways of Working) both in new construction and renovation of existing office buildings. The project aims to establish the best possible conditions with relation to indoor climate to promote the users well-being and productivity while minimising energy consumption for lighting, ventilation and cooling. The project is specifically aimed at contemporary new office concepts.

EBST – DANISH ENTERPRISE AND CONSTRUCTION AUTHORITY SIGNAL architects, Grontmij | Carl Bro and Mandag Morgen have designed a model programme for schools in the future, which gives guidelines, directions and design principles for the reconstruction and building of schools in the future. The model programme will also describe how the future schools can support learning flexibility and the wellbeing of both children and adults and facilitate many forms of collaboration both internal in the school and between the schools and the surroundings.
